Summary Pain, the most common symptom documented among the sufferers in the primary care environment, is advanced to manage. Opioids are among the most potent analgesics agents for controlling pain. Since the mid-1990s, the amount of opioid prescriptions for that management of Serious non-cancer pain (CNCP) has enhanced by much more than 400%, and this elevated availability has considerably contributed to opioid diversion, overdose, tolerance, dependence, and addiction. Regardless of the questionable efficiency of opioids in managing CNCP as well as their substantial premiums of Unwanted effects, the absence of available option medicines and their medical limits and slower onset of motion has triggered an overreliance on opioids. Conolidine is definitely an indole alkaloid derived from the bark in the tropical flowering shrub Tabernaemontana divaricate used in conventional Chinese, Ayurvedic, and Thai medicine.

Plants have been Traditionally a supply of analgesic alkaloids, Despite the fact that their pharmacological characterization is commonly restricted. Among these kinds of organic analgesic molecules, conolidine, present in the bark in the tropical flowering shrub Tabernaemontana divaricata, also referred to as pinwheel flower or crepe jasmine, has lengthy been Utilized in conventional Chinese, Ayurvedic and Thai medicines to treat fever and pain4 (Fig. 1a). Pharmacologists have only a short while ago been able to substantiate its medicinal and pharmacological Homes due to its initially asymmetric overall synthesis.5 Conolidine is really a scarce C5-nor stemmadenine (Fig. 1b), which displays potent analgesia in in vivo types of tonic and persistent pain and lowers inflammatory pain Conolidine Proleviate for myofascial pain syndrome aid. It was also recommended that conolidine-induced analgesia could deficiency problems generally affiliated with classical opioid medicines.
These drawbacks have substantially diminished the therapy solutions of chronic and intractable pain and therefore are mostly responsible for The present opioid disaster.

CNCP is really a multifactorial course of action. Organic, psychological, and social things influence and account to the variability within the practical experience of pain. Even with innovations in exploration and the discovery of novel agents to handle CNCP, it stays a big and everyday living-altering challenge. An assortment of pain administration tactics, pharmacologic and nonpharmacologic, are offered, Each and every with noteworthy limits and therapeutic profiles that limit their use in specific individuals. Even so, opioids, despite the insufficient evidence supporting their efficacy in taking care of CNCP and substantial liabilities affiliated with their use, have become Among the most utilized therapeutic modalities. In light of the present opioid epidemic, There exists an urgent have to recognize novel agents and mechanisms with enhanced basic safety profiles to treat CNCP.
